Overview of 6307 ZZ Bearings and Their Applications

The 6307 ZZ bearing is widely used in various industries. Its design features two metal shields, providing effective protection against dust and moisture. This makes it suitable for many applications, including electric motors, automotive components, and household appliances.

In manufacturing, reliability is crucial. The 6307 ZZ bearing delivers high performance under different load conditions. Users appreciate its durability and low friction properties, which contribute to smooth operations. However, it's essential to ensure proper installation and maintenance. Misalignment can lead to premature wear. Regular inspections help in identifying issues before they escalate.

The versatility of the 6307 ZZ bearing is impressive. It can operate in various temperatures and environments. This adaptability makes it a favorite among engineers. Still, users should not overlook the importance of using the right lubrication. Insufficient oil can diminish its performance. Understanding these details helps buyers make informed decisions for their specific needs.

Factors Affecting the Quality of 6307 ZZ Bearings

The quality of 6307 ZZ bearings is influenced by several key factors. One crucial aspect is material selection. High-quality steel is essential for durability. Low-grade materials can lead to premature wear and failure. Additionally, bearing heat treatment processes affect hardness and strength. Inconsistent heat treatments may result in unreliable performance.

Precision in manufacturing is equally important. Tolerances must be tightly controlled to ensure smooth operation. Variations can cause noise and vibration. The sealing design also plays a role. A well-designed seal protects against contaminants. Poor seals can lead to lubricant loss and increased friction.

Lubrication type and application are factors worth examining. Using the wrong lubricant can decrease the lifespan of bearings. Regular maintenance and inspections are necessary. Over time, wear may not be immediately noticeable. Users should remain vigilant. By understanding these elements, buyers can make informed decisions for optimal performance.
